I was testing out some custom feature images last night for a shady sci-fi space port colony and was envisioning what "roads" looked like. I had a vision of bright colored/glowing edge markers which I achieved by making the center line option of roads the main physical part of the road. The green striped edges (in the image below) are the main body of the road with texture. This technique, by the way, also taught me that sidewalks are possible for modern day maps without having to ask you for those.
However, this led me to a request. Since I'm using the center line for the main body of the road, would it be possible to add a texture option for the center?
And maybe sidewalks because now that I think about it I would need a center for the center to achieve the painted lines in the road effect... Okay, before I make this more confusing just take a look at the image and you'll see what I'm thinking.

We can definitely add the center line texture! I'll add it to our list for 1.0.6.
For sidewalks, I think that could be done with a smaller 'road' (with different properties) following next to your actual road. The time consuming part would be placing it next to the main road so it's lined up. We could look into doing something like Following, but next to the path instead of on top of it. Do you think that would work?

I'm using the City Wall tool for roads in a city. You can use Texture on the outer edge to do a sidewalk.
